The 5 Whys - One hallmark of Lean is that the root cause of any defect or problem process must be identified and corrected. The 5 Whys is a technique for digging deeper into a problem even though a surface issue may appear to be the cause of the problem. Users start with a problem statement and then continue to ask why until the underlying issue is revealed and corrected.

Pro tip: the number of whys required won't always be exactly five. Value Stream Maps : These are high-level process diagrams that chart the movement of value to the customer. They help reveal unnecessary tasks, movement, or materials that might be targeted for elimination.

They are also used to reveal bottlenecks that may cause the waste of waiting or excess inventory. Unlike a process map, which focuses on what happens , a VSM also highlights time when a product is just waiting between steps.

Business Process Management Business process management BPM is a methodology that helps you build new workflows, optimize current processes, and make continual improvements to your business systems. Analyze Process: Business Process Mapping By creating a business process map for a new or current process, you can see where the bottlenecks are likely to occur, where you can make improvements, and how to prioritize those changes.

It includes the following steps: Analyze : Assess the current workflow to identify bottlenecks and spot areas for improvement. Re Design : Design process changes or redesign sections of the process depending on how bad the bottleneck is. Execute : Implement the change on a small scale to test its effectiveness.

Monitor : Keep track of key performance indicators KPIs. A BPM software like frevvo is particularly useful for tracking KPIs automatically and presenting the data in an easy-to-understand dashboard. Optimize : Use the data to optimize the improvement before scaling it up. Process improvement can have several different names such as business process management BPM , business process improvement BPI , business process re-engineering, continual improvement process CIP , to name a few. Regardless of the nomenclature, they all pursue the same goal: to minimize errors, reduce waste, improve productivity and streamline efficiency.

There are several different methodologies designed to help your organization tackle process improvement. Each aims to help your business identify process issues, fix them and analyze the success or failure of those changes.

Despite that common goal, each methodology suits a different need. Some frameworks focus on lean process improvement techniques; others focus on getting your company culture in the right place for process improvement.
